#4eb38c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4eb38c is composed of 30.6% red, 70.2% green and 54.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 56.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 21.8% yellow and 29.8% black. It has a hue angle of 156.8 degrees, a saturation of 39.9% and a lightness of 50.4%. #4eb38c color hex could be obtained by blending #9cffff with #006719. Closest websafe color is: #66cc99.

Shades and Tints of #4eb38c

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010101 is the darkest color, while #f3faf7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#4eb38c

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7f8281 is the less saturated color, while #0af79c is the most saturated one.
